Founded in 2012 and headquartered in the United States, IPVanish VPN has established itself as a trusted name in the cybersecurity landscape. With servers in over 75 countries and an emphasis on user-centric features, IPVanish caters to a wide audience, including individuals, families, and small businesses. Their standout offerings include unlimited simultaneous device connections, split tunneling, and optimized protocols like WireGuard®, ensuring fast and secure browsing. For those seeking added functionality, the Advanced plan features Secure Browser and Livedrive Cloud Storage for enhanced privacy and data accessibility. IPVanish provides flexible subscription tiers, transparent pricing, and robust device compatibility, supporting platforms such as Windows, macOS, iOS, Android, and even routers. While the company doesn’t offer a free trial, a 30-day money-back guarantee allows users to explore their services risk-free. Industry reviews frequently commend IPVanish for its performance and versatility, though some users note areas for improvement, such as the lack of a dedicated IP option. Founded in 2017, VirtualShield VPN is a U.S.-based VPN provider designed to deliver secure, private, and high-speed internet access for users worldwide. Headquartered in Los Angeles, California, the company aims to stand out by offering more than just VPN protection—integrating malware blocking, real-time threat monitoring, and dark web alerts into their higher-tier plans. VirtualShield provides military-grade AES-256 encryption, a strict no-logs policy, and unlimited bandwidth across multiple platforms, including Windows, macOS, Linux, Android, iOS, and Android TV. Their VPN is tailored for privacy-conscious users, streaming enthusiasts, and those looking for extra layers of cybersecurity beyond basic encryption. Customer feedback is mixed, with praise for their ease of use, streaming performance, and device compatibility, but some concerns regarding their small server network, lack of independent audits, and premium pricing for advanced features. Despite this, VirtualShield remains a compelling choice for users seeking a beginner-friendly VPN with added security tools. With flexible subscription options, a 7-day free trial, and a 60-day money-back guarantee, VirtualShield invites users to explore their services risk-free.
